Beschreibung
This book highlights the basic theories and technical principles of the synthetic aperture radar (SAR), aiming to bridge theories and applications for readers. Supported by the practical experience of the author's dedicated research, this book also constructs the SAR theoretical system from multiple perspectives.
The synthetic aperture radar (SAR) is a weather-independent microwave remote sensing device that involves a number of multidisciplinary fields such as signal processing and image information processing. Written by experts in remote sensing and signal processing, the book explains the signal echo modeling, imaging principles and algorithms, image quality control methods, and image applications. Readers are provided with concise descriptions of commonly used imaging algorithms for SAR in multiple regimes, modes, and applications, including the Range Doppler Algorithm (RDA) and the Frequency Scaling Algorithm (FSA). Continuous wave/pulse regime SAR technology, inverse synthetic aperture radar (ISAR) technology, digital beam forming (DBF), interferometry, and moving target detection methods are discussed in detail.
The book is a must-read and comprehensive reference for researchers and engineers engaged in the R&D of the SAR and for graduate students interested in the field.

Über den Autor

Prof. Dr. Hui Wang has been engaged in the research and development on advanced technologies related to the synthetic aperture radar (SAR) for a couple of decades. She is a well-known expert in the field of SAR and a pioneer in the field of the spaceborne millimeter wave SAR in China.

As the chief technical director, Prof. Hui Wang has developed the first spaceborne millimeter wave SAR system in the world, and obtained the images of spaceborne millimeter wave SAR in orbit. What's more, she has developed the Ka-band FMCW MiSAR system and the Ka-band DBF-SAR system in China, as well as the W-band UAV-borne SAR system and the G-band SAR system. All those have obtained desirable SAR imaging results. She has also achieved breakthroughs in the key technologies of millimeter wave SAR/ISAR systems, which has strongly promoted the development of spaceborne millimeter wave SAR technology in China. Meanwhile, she serves as a doctoral supervisor in both Harbin Institute of Technology and Shanghai Jiao Tong University, and the vice chairman of IEEE GRSS Shanghai Branch.
